Norman first gained international attention as a high school senior after he defeated reigning USA champion Justin Gatlin in a semi-final heat of the 200 meters at the 2016 Olympic Trials.
[14][15][16] Norman graduated from the University of Southern California in May 2019 and currently competes professionally for Nike under his college coaches Quincy Watts and Caryl Smith Gilbert.

[29] On March 10, 2018, Norman competed at the NCAA Division I Indoor Track and Field Championships and ran an American and collegiate record in the 400 meters with a world best time of 44.52 seconds.
[30] Later that day he, along with the rest of the USC Trojans 4×400 meter relay team, broke the American and collegiate record in a world best time of 3:00.77.
Michael Norman made his pro debut on June 30, 2018 at the 2018 IAAF Diamond League in Paris, winning the (non-scoring) 200 m in a personal best time of 19.84 s, ahead of his USC teammate Rai Benjamin who finished second in 19.99 s.[35][36] On July 20, 2020 while competing in the 100m sprint at the AP Ranch High Performance Invite #2 Track Meet he ran a 9.86s his first sub-10 100m sprint.
With this performance, Michael Norman became the second athlete, after 400m World Record holder Wayde van Niekerk, to join the "Sub 10s, 20s, 44s club for the 100m, 200m & 400m sprints".
